zipper failed after a few trips
The back pack was great till the stitching on the zipper on the main compartment started coming undone. Now the pack is difficult to zip and the stitching is just going to run and eventually completely fail. I bought this pack because it came with a lifetime warranty but when I contacted them they told me I had to pay to ship the defective back pack back. The shipping cost was over half the price of the back pack making the original price go from $24 to now $39. If a product fails with a lifetime warranty a customer shouldn't have to pay to get a replacement.

    My favorite go to everyday bag.
    I like organization, I ride a motorcycle and do construction. I have bought several of these backpacks over the years and I put them through their paces. That's why I keep buying them. They hold a lot, I can stuff them to the gills, and they fit comfortably. The bottle pocket holds a 32oz Outdoor Products water bottle comfortably and none have fallen out while I ride, home, or work. I regularly carry about 40-50 pounds of tools and equipment in mine and carry that all over the work site. The sternum strap is in the appropriate place to tighten or loosen (if you've had a dub bag you know what I mean)

    Great Backpack
    This is the Father to the Smaller one I bought. For under $25, it is Great! You do have to be careful with the Zippers and make sure area is straight before pulling. The right side bottom Pouch is Bigger for a Thermos, etc. The left side pouch is smaller. I will say that when it comes to my 8 iPhone, it reaches the top on right side pouch being Vertical. So, I would NOT put phone there! It does NOT fit the zippered cloth compartment on Top as shown in Picture. You would have to have the 6S. It will NOT fit the first large Zip area pouch w/strap. There is a Right Zippered compartment that is fairly Spacious and NOT noticeable if you push the Zipper up in there. A large phone could go there! There are 2 pull Straps on lower Left and Right sides that I may cut off like I did a bag in the Past. They serve NO purpose for me! I think I have covered everything on this bag. There is a place for everything!!!
